Having issues getting ready for the imminent spring getaway. After de-winterising, the Shurflo water filter on the 'into' side of Shurflo pump is dripping water and air is getting into the system. I have ordered a replacement to arrive tomorrow, but...

which way up does it go? We think ours may be fitted upside down - with cover upwards:
1740838581729.webp


All the pictures on Nomadic Leisure & Amazon have the clear plastic cover to the mesh filter downwards. Which is right?
 
Chances are it may be cracked. Winter can get them. Not sure it matters which way up.

This one shows it sideways

 
Last edited:
It's better to have the filter hang down to help any crud. Also if it's on the top and full when you unscrew it it's full of water that needs catching.
